It is the manual you buy once and consult for twenty years. Not the one you read in a sitting.
«Apicultura. Conocimiento de la abeja. Manejo de la colmena», by Pierre Jean-Prost, revised and expanded by Yves Le Conte. Fourth Spanish edition, 791 illustrated pages. The text is in Spanish.
01 · WHAT IS INSIDE
The route runs from the biology of the bee — anatomy, castes, behaviour — through to the operation: production, migratory beekeeping, queen rearing and selection, swarming, feeding and how to organise an apiary.
It is a library book: you go in through the index looking for one thing and come out with a reasoned answer rather than a recipe.
02 · WHOSE IT IS
The original is by Pierre Jean-Prost, one of the classics of the French school. The revision is by Yves Le Conte, a researcher in bee biology and health, who updates what has changed most: pathology, new parasites and resistance.
03 · WHO IT IS FOR
It is for someone already a few seasons in who wants to understand why things happen: why two identical-looking hives give different crops.
Anyone after an illustrated first-steps guide with photos and numbered steps will find this book dense. You come here to study.
